**Q: How do I get into the temporary site during the Harwick Street renovation?**
Night shift uses the side entrance on Pellow Lane only; the main doors are hoarded off until the works finish. Sign in at the portable security cabin, even if it's unstaffed — use the wall ledger. The side-entrance keypad takes the code below.

badge for yahap-kafop: bdg-MPAEX-9

## Deployment: Proctorline Queue

Proctorline buffers exam-session events between the proctoring clients and the review backend. Deploy it behind the internal load balancer only; it performs no authentication of its own. Drain the queue before upgrading, otherwise in-flight sessions are re-reviewed. The service is deployed with the following configuration values.

config for yahof-tajop:
zorath:
  pin: 7493
  metrics_host: metrics.zorath.tolvaqsys.internal
  tenant: praiel
  seal: seal_fd9cd4f1

Don't hard-fail on the first lookup error;
 * this constant caps how many retries the host runtime will do on
 * your behalf before surfacing the failure. Raising it yourself
 * won't help — the budget is enforced host-side. Each retry cycle
 * logs a diagnostic entry that ends with the trace token below.
 */

trace token, kajeg-tadup: htk31_ea4436123ab4c9e337062126feef2c5

**Q: How do I deliver plugin builds to the Vextra partner SFTP drop?**

Upload signed archives to your assigned partner directory. Builds land in a staging queue and are scanned before ingestion; expect up to 30 minutes. Do not upload unsigned binaries — they are silently discarded. Directory quotas are 2 GB per partner; rotate old builds yourself. Credentials rotate quarterly.

To request access or report a failed ingestion, contact the Vextra partner operations team at the address below.

escalation mailbox, kaweg-kahif: druwyn.sordor@nelvroworks.corp

Requests go through the Hueline gateway, which batches screenshots and caches results for identical style hashes. Reviewers should note that the audit runs in the Veldam staging cluster only; production traffic is never sampled. Rate limits are enforced per team, not per caller, so shared tooling should reuse a single client. All requests must authenticate against the internal Hueline service using the key below.

app token of hawif-kafof = kto15_B3AN0KfpZRy4TLc